Ingredients

  • 12 oz sirloin steak
  • 8 oz pasta of your choice (penne or bowtie recommended)
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1/2 cup red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/2 cup bell pepper, diced
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up sour cream
  • 2 tbs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Olive oil for cooking

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Start by seasoning the steak with salt and pepper. Heat a skillet over medium-high heat, add a drizzle of olive oil, and cook the steak for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until it reaches your desired level of doneness. Remove from heat and let it rest.
  2. While the steak rests, cook the pasta according to package instructions. Drain and set aside.
  3. In a large bowl, combine mayonnaise, sour cream, Dijon mustard, lemon juice, and minced garlic. Mix well to create the dressing.
  4. Slice the steak into thin strips.
  5. Add the cooked pasta, cherry tomatoes, red onion, bell pepper, and parsley to the bowl with the dressing. Toss until everything is evenly coated.
  6. Gently fold in the sliced steak.
  7. Season with additional salt and pepper to taste. Ch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ving.

Expert Tips for Success

  • Make sure to let the steak rest before slicing to retain its juices.
  • For an extra flavor boost, marinate the steak in soy sauce and garlic for a couple of hours before cooking.
  • Use a high-quality mayonnaise for the best creamy texture.

Variations and Substitutions

Feel free to get creative with this recipe! You can swap the sirloin for chicken or tofu for a different protein option. If you’re looking to make it gluten-free, simply use your favorite gluten-free pasta. For a Mediterranean twist, add olives and feta cheese to the mix.

Serving Suggestions

This creamy steak pasta salad is a meal in itself, but it pairs wonderfully with a crisp green salad or a slice of crusty bread. For drinks, a chilled glass of white wine or iced tea complements the flavors beautifully.

FAQs

Can I make this salad ahead of time?

Absolutely! In fact, the flavors meld together even better when it’s made a day in advance. Just be sure to store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ator.

What can I do if the dressing is too thick?

If the dressing is too thick, you can thin it out with a splash of milk or a bit more lemon juice.
